Farmers & Merchants Bancorp (FMAO) Total Debt: 2016-2024

Historic Total Debt for Farmers & Merchants Bancorp (FMAO) over the last 9 years, with Dec 2024 value amounting to $246.1 million.

  • Farmers & Merchants Bancorp's Total Debt fell 28.57% to $187.9 million in Q3 2025 from the same period last year, while for Sep 2025 it was $187.9 million, marking a year-over-year decrease of 28.57%. This contributed to the annual value of $246.1 million for FY2024, which is 7.41% down from last year.
  • Farmers & Merchants Bancorp's Total Debt amounted to $246.1 million in FY2024, which was down 7.41% from $265.8 million recorded in FY2023.
  • Farmers & Merchants Bancorp's 5-year Total Debt high stood at $265.8 million for FY2023, and its period low was $30.2 million during FY2020.
  • Over the past 3 years, Farmers & Merchants Bancorp's median Total Debt value was $246.1 million (recorded in 2024), while the average stood at $213.1 million.
  • As far as peak fluctuations go, Farmers & Merchants Bancorp's Total Debt crashed by 37.10% in 2020, and later surged by 218.71% in 2022.
  • Over the past 5 years, Farmers & Merchants Bancorp's Total Debt (Yearly) stood at $30.2 million in 2020, then skyrocketed by 32.28% to $40.0 million in 2021, then soared by 218.71% to $127.5 million in 2022, then spiked by 108.46% to $265.8 million in 2023, then dropped by 7.41% to $246.1 million in 2024.
